Safety features are paramount in the design of the Days Rollator. Most models feature hand brakes that can be easily engaged to provide a secure stop when needed. This attribute enhances the overall safety of the device, allowing users to take control when navigating slopes or uneven surfaces. Reflective strips and lights can also be integrated into certain models, increasing visibility during low-light conditions and ensuring that users can be seen by others.

As technology evolves, so do the features of small electric wheelchairs. Many manufacturers are now incorporating smart technology, including Bluetooth connectivity and smartphone apps that allow users to monitor battery levels, track distance traveled, and even receive maintenance alerts. Such innovations not only enhance the user experience but also promote proactive engagement in managing wheelchair performance.
An electric bed is ideal for patients who need frequent adjustments. The easy-to-use lever allows a patient to move themselves if possible or reduces strain on a caregiver. It can adjust to accommodate a variety of position needs, such as for optimal sleep or circulation.

One of the primary advantages of a 3-in-1 commode over toilet is its ease of installation and adaptability. Unlike traditional commodes that require a dedicated space, these units can be placed directly over existing toilets, saving valuable bathroom space. The adjustable height feature allows users to customize the seat according to their needs, making it a practical solution for various users in the same household. This adaptability is critical not only for personal comfort but also for accessibility, as it caters to individuals of different heights and mobility levels.
